NZD/CAD is a highly liquid cross currency pair actively used by professional forex traders for commodity spread analysis, dairy-versus-oil correlation trading, China economic divergence, and relative commodity currency positioning.
NZD/CAD exhibits unique characteristics as a pairing of two commodity currencies with different underlying exposures. The New Zealand Dollar represents dairy export dependence (approximately 20% of NZ exports) with strong China economic sensitivity, while the Canadian Dollar functions as crude oil currency (15-20% of Canadian exports). This creates trading opportunities based on relative commodity performance: NZD/CAD strengthens when dairy prices outperform crude oil or when China economic growth favors New Zealand exports, while weakening when oil prices rally or Canadian economic outlook improves relative to New Zealand.
Microstructure considerations are critical for NZD/CAD execution. Bid-ask spreads compress during Asian sessions (23:00-08:00 GMT) when New Zealand traders are active and North American hours (13:00-21:00 GMT) when Canadian participants engage. Spreads widen during European afternoon and can spike during major macro releases including Reserve Bank of New Zealand and Bank of Canada policy announcements, Global Dairy Trade auction results, and weekly EIA crude oil inventory reports.

NZD/CAD is the currency pair representing the exchange rate between the New Zealand Dollar and the Canadian Dollar, indicating how many Canadian Dollars are required to purchase one New Zealand Dollar. It is classified as a minor cross currency pair, accounting for approximately 0.5% of daily forex market volume. NZD/CAD has traded as a cross currency pair since both nations allowed free capital flows, Canada through progressive liberalization in the 1970s-1980s and New Zealand through dramatic financial deregulation in the 1984-1987 period. The pair’s historical range spans from an all-time low of 0.7283 in January 2016 following the 2014-2016 oil crash when WTI crude collapsed to $26 per barrel while dairy prices remained relatively stable, to an all-time high of 1.0741 in July 2008 during the commodity super-cycle peak when both dairy and oil prices surged but New Zealand’s terms of trade improvement outpaced Canada’s.
NZD/CAD exhibits structural sensitivity to relative commodity performance due to both nations’ export dependence. The pair demonstrates positive correlation to dairy-versus-oil price spreads (+0.58), creating natural trading opportunities when commodity trends diverge. When dairy prices rise relative to crude oil, NZD/CAD strengthens through improved New Zealand terms of trade. When oil prices outperform dairy, NZD/CAD weakens as the Canadian economic outlook improves relative to New Zealand.
The 2014-2016 oil crash demonstrated NZD/CAD’s extreme sensitivity to Canadian commodity dynamics, reaching its all-time low of 0.7283 in January 2016 as WTI crude collapsed from $107 to $26 per barrel while dairy prices remained in the $2,000-3,000 range. The pair subsequently rallied 42% to 1.0350 by 2017 as oil prices recovered and dairy fundamentals softened.
NZD/CAD also exhibits range-bound characteristics during stable commodity environments, trading within established 800-1200 pip ranges for extended periods. The pair spent approximately three years (2017-2020) consolidating between 0.8200-0.9400 as both dairy and oil prices normalized post-crisis, creating mean-reversion trading opportunities.
NZD/CAD functions as commodity spread expression, strengthening during dairy market strength or oil market weakness, while weakening during oil bull markets or dairy price collapses, creating tactical trading opportunities for commodity specialists and relative value traders.

The NZD/CAD exchange rate responds to relative commodity prices (dairy versus crude oil), China economic growth affecting New Zealand exports, Bank of Canada and Reserve Bank of New Zealand monetary policy, and OPEC decisions impacting the Canadian energy sector.
NZD/CAD responds to scheduled macro releases from New Zealand, Canada, and China, with volatility spiking 35-110 pips during high-impact events.
Spreads widen during the 60-second window surrounding release time. NZD/CAD exhibits moderate volatility during dairy auctions and oil inventory surprises, with 80-150 pip moves possible when both commodities experience significant shocks simultaneously.
NZD/CAD reached its all-time low of 0.7283 in January 2016 as WTI crude collapsed from $107 to $26 per barrel while dairy prices remained relatively stable in the $2,000-3,000 range. Canadian fiscal position deteriorated dramatically as energy sector revenues evaporated, while New Zealand maintained relative commodity stability through diversified dairy exports to China. The pair subsequently rallied 42% to 1.0350 by 2017 as oil prices recovered to the $50-60 range.
NZD/CAD rallied from 0.7700 to 0.9400 during 2011-2014 as dairy prices surged to record levels above $5,000 per metric ton driven by China’s growing middle class demand. New Zealand’s terms of trade reached all-time highs while the Canadian economy benefited from strong but less exceptional oil prices. The pair exhibited sustained upward bias as dairy-oil spread favored New Zealand, creating multi-year trend-following opportunities.
NZD/CAD exhibited relative stability during the March 2020 panic, ranging only 9% from 0.8500 to 0.7750 as both commodity currencies faced pandemic impacts. WTI crude crashed below $20 creating CAD pressure, while dairy demand remained resilient supporting NZD. The pair subsequently consolidated between 0.8200-0.8800 through 2020-2021 as both commodities recovered. This event demonstrated NZD/CAD’s tendency toward range-bound behavior when both underlying commodities face similar directional pressures.
